Well guys i stripped my timing belt and destroyed my head..... THats not the problem that im having right now though. The problem i am having right now is getting timing right on the car. well i was trying to rotate the oil pump to feel the counter weight but i cant move the oil pump.... i can only move it with a wrench, this cant be right. do stock oil pumps seeze up or whats going on.
 
Something is not right as it should turn by hand.

Pull the pan and see if anything is in the way causeing it to rub. The gears may also be running into the front case. I would take the front case off and see what the gears in the pump look like.
 
This could be a balance shaft bearing issue...

The rear balance shaft is driven by/thru the oil pump gears. Balance shaft bearing distress would manifest itself as a difficult to turn oil pump.

I STRONGLY recomend you drain the engine oil into a clean drain pan. Inspect the oil for sparklies, take a screwdriver and stir it, do you see a copperish tint? If so, a balance shaft ( and/or other) bearing failure is likely....

I also think cutting open the oil filter would tell the tale....

This happened to me, the oil pump balance shaft bearing had came out the block some kicking the balance shaft sideways in the oil pump and locking it up, breaking belt. I had a kevlar belt so it ripped about 6 teeth off and would still barely run. It didn't bend any valves and bottom end was fine. Punched bearing out, cut balance shaft off and welded end, put in new oil pump and belt. Good as new.
